We live in a busy, time-limited, and sometimes, relentless world. Nutrition and its impact on our gut is often overlooked within our day-to-day lives. Getting our gut “right” can make a huge difference to all areas of our health, including mental health, neurodiversity struggles, immunity, energy, sleep, weight, hormone imbalances, allergies intolerances, skin complaints as well tummy issues such as IBS, IBD, gastritis, diverticulitis to name but a few. With so much conflicting advice freely available, it can be very difficult to know what to do for the best. This is why personalisation is the key. Every single one of us on the planet is different (including twins), we have different DNA, different history, different tastes, different lifestyles. So, it shouldn’t be surprising that our nutritional needs should be different too. As a Nutritional Therapist specialising in Gut Health, Alison helps you listen you what your body is telling you and get the balance right in your tummy, which then impacts every other aspect of your health.  She usually works with women over 40, which has also led her to support the area of perimenopause too. As women enter this important phase of their lives, if they have a balanced gut, they gain a head start on combating unwanted symptoms.

When we feel unwell or struggle with low energy, the first instinct is often to search for a quick solution. Google becomes our go-to source, and we find ourselves bombarded with a plethora of options: from the latest superfood smoothie to a new exercise routine, from detox teas to Miracle Pills. The promise of a quick fix is enticing because it offers immediate hope and a sense of control. We tell ourselves, “If I just try this one thing, I’ll feel better.”

The is often short-sighted and can lead to a cycle of repeated failure. Each new diet or routine may provide a brief boost in energy or a temporary improvement in symptoms, but these effects are usually short-lived. The underlying issues remain unaddressed, and as a result, the problems resurface, often with greater intensity.

The cycle of failing diets and quick fixes can be frustrating and counterproductive. By prioritizing testing and addressing the root cause of your symptoms, you can achieve more sustainable and effective health outcomes. Remember, your health is a long-term investment.
